Issue edited by Joseph Masheck. Essays "'Martin Puryear's Sculpture," by Jonathan Crary; "Monument - Sculpture - Earthwork," by Nancy Foote; "Cosmetic Transcendentalism: Surface-Light in John Torreano, Rodney Ripps and Lynda Benglis," by Donald B. Kuspit; "Recent Esthetics and the Criticism of Art," by David Carrier; "The Hayward Annual 1979," by Peter Fuller; "John Baldessari's 'Blasted Allegories,'" by Hal Foster; "Eve Sonneman's Progressions in Time," by Tiffany Bell; "Books: The Writings of Robert Smithson," by Kate Linker. Reviews by Hal Fischer, Ronald J. Onorato, C.L. Morrison, Susan Platt, Joanna Frueh, Jeff Perrone, Richard Flood, Christopher Knight, Mary Stofflet. Cover: Martin Puryear. Includes the Dia Art Foundation's two page announcement for the opening of the Walter De Maria's installations "Broken Kilometer," and "New York Earth Room," at 141 Wooster Street.
